Serie B - Week 30: Weekend Review

Empoli 1-4 ParmaFriday 13 March
Empoli 1-4 Parma
Parma thrashed their fellow promotion contenders in a five-goal thriller that piles the pressure on the leaders. Empoli had started well as Flachi’s header forced a fantastic save out of Pavarini before Pozzi sprung the offside trap to settle an angled drive into the far corner. Parma fought back and turned the game around before the break. First Paci was allowed a totally free header from a corner, then Mariga hit a screamer from distance. In first half stoppages Paloschi made it 3-1 in controversial circumstances, as Bassi dropped the ball under pressure from the youngster and it may well have been a foul. Mariga completed his brace in the second half, combining with Vantaggiato to cut through the Empoli defence and nutmeg the goalkeeper. Corvia tried to stage a timid comeback with a couple of shots, but it got even worse when Vinci limped off 12 minutes from time and all the substitutions had already been completed.


Ascoli 2-0 Piacenza
Ascoli leapfrogged Piacenza with this seventh consecutive home victory thanks to a Belingheri brace. The game started badly for the visitors, who lost Anaclerio to injury 11 minutes in, then Belingheri opened the scoring by nodding in Sommese’s cross. There were few real chances for either side, so when Cassano parried a shot straight at Belingheri, it put a seal on the scoreline.

Saturday 14 March
Bari 3-0 Avellino
Bari extend their lead at the top to four points with this crushing victory over Avellino. Within 20 seconds Lanzafame had been felled for a Barreto penalty and the Brazilian doubled his tally soon after with an angled drive. De Zerbi and Cosenza had chances for the visitors, but when Vasko saw red it was child's play for Lanzafame to hit the woodwork and Caputo to complete the rout.

Livorno 1-1 Cittadella
Livorno have fallen further behind leaders Bari with this surprise home draw against nine-man Cittadella. Perticone had put the home side ahead by popping up to head in Loviso's corner kick and the game seemed to be in their hands after Teoldi saw red for a last man foul on Pulzetti. However, Livorno failed to make the most of the situation and conceded an equaliser 14 minutes from time as Gerardi skipped past Perticone to beat the goalkeeper in a one-on-one. Pierobon performed heroics in the closing stages to deny Rossini and was grateful for Cellerino's miss, but despite Volpe's dismissal for a second bookable offence, nine-man Cittadella held out.

Mantova 1-1 Sassuolo
Sassuolo slip further behind the leading pack with this stalemate, but this was an even game that either side could've won. Mantova dominated play before breaking through with Corona's angled drive, but then Handanovic had to parry Andreolli's header and Martinetti equalised from a corner kick. Both teams rattled the woodwork with Noselli and Rizzi.

Vicenza 0-3 Albinoleffe
Vicenza were humiliated on home turf and Laner was star of the show with a brace. He opened the scoring with a precise header after he was left too much space by Zanchi and Fortin, then finished it off on the counter in stoppages. In between those two goals, Forestieri had threatened several more for Leffe and Bjelanovic's effort was saved, but Madonna tapped in the visitors' second.

Triestina 1-2 Brescia
Brescia earn a potentially decisive victory in this head-to-head for play-off places. Zambrella pounced on a horrible defensive error to put the visitors in front, but moments later Della Rocca equalised with a splendid solo effort. He chested down the ball and cracked a right-foot half-volley into the far top corner. Caracciolo wasted some chances, but finally found the net on the stroke of half-time thanks to a looping header. Della Rocca could've earned Triestina a point late on, but Viviano performed a fine save.

Salernitana 2-0 Grosseto
Grosseto got off to a good start with Pellicori skimming the bar, but Salernitana emerged as the match wore on. Scarpa was more alert than anyone else to pounce on a deflected Fatic free kick and Di Napoli sealed it with his solo effort.

Treviso 0-2 Pisa
Treviso are rooted to the foot of the table after this home defeat and Abel Balbo's arrival may be too late to save them. Alvarez struck on the counter-attack and, moments after the home side had skimmed the frame of the goal with Musetti, Viviani put the result beyond doubt by pouncing on a Guigou error. Missiroli saw red for dissent late on.

Modena 1-0 Ancona
Modena continue to climb up the standings, though they are still five points adrift of the play-out zone. Giampa' did enough to win this game with his right-foot strike at the near post, although Bruno had also gone close. Mastronunzio had a goal disallowed for Ancona.

Rimini 0-0 Frosinone
The spoils were shared at the Stadio Neri and both sides had chances. Most notably Pagano, Dedic and Cipriani for Rimini, while Frosinone's best chance finished with a save to deny Eder.
